I was approached, in the form of friendly teasing, throughout the FOSS4G
conference regarding how we are a very "exclusive" group, as we call
this chapter the "Ottawa Local Chapter".  Several members of the OSGeo
community pointed out to me over and over again how all other local
chapters include their entire countries:

Official OSGeo Chapters

     * China OSGeo Chapter
     * India OSGeo Chapter
     * Japan OSGeo Chapter
     * Ottawa OSGeo Chapter
     * New Mexico, USA OSGeo Chapter
     * Italian language OSGeo Chapter

OSGeo Chapters "In Formation"

     * Brazilian OSGeo Chapter
     * German language OSGeo Chapter
     * French language OSGeo Chapter
     * Australia OSGeo Chapter
     * Taiwan OSGeo Chapter

So, as co-chair of our "exclusive" chapter, I propose that we change
from our single city-based thinking to a much broader approach: as in
the Canadian OSGeo Chapter.  (our wiki page is down as I write this,
but...) Our goal could be to promote Open Source geospatial activity in
*Canada*.

Of course Ottawa meetings will still happen, but there is nothing to
stop members in, for example, Quebec City to organize a "Canadian OSGeo
Local Chapter" meeting in their city, and inform the rest of the chapter
of its happenings.
